HomeMy WebLinkAboutNorth County Campus MemoDate: To: From: Re: October 13, 2010 Board of County Commissioners Erik Kropp, Deputy County Administrator North County Campus At the October 18, 2010 work session, we will continue discussion on the North County Campus project. As background, the development of a North County Campus located in Redmond has been a Board goal since FY 2008-09 and is included in this year's CIP. The County issued a solicitation of interest for this project and nineteen proposals were submitted. Proposals included a range of different project types: existing building, land only, and land with a proposal to build a facility. Staff developed a short list of five projects based on the location and description of the site, existing or proposed structure, parking facilities, and cost. If the Board approves the project, the County can either develop a project that only houses County operations or includes other partner agencies. The funding for the North County Campus would come from General County Projects Fund (Fund 142) and the issuance of bonds. The debt service on the bonds would be paid for by County departments located in the facility and in the case of a project that includes partner agencies, third party leases. If Board decides to move forward on the project, staff will ask for Board direction on the process. One option is to use an alternative method of contracting and send out a request for proposal to the short listed projects. Another option is to start a new process, which could include identifying and purchasing land, and then using the traditional design, bid, build construction method.
